Mitsubishi Electric MELSEC iQ-R Series User Manual page 273

Motion module
Hide thumbs Also See for MELSEC iQ-R Series:
Table of Contents

Advertisement

■Function description
This FB changes the current position of the specified axis.
• When Relative is TRUE, the current position is changed to the position obtained by the addition of the target position
(relative distance) and the current position.
• When Relative is FALSE, the current position is changed to the target position (absolute position).
• This FB is executed when Execute turns TRUE, and Busy turns TRUE when the processing is normally started.
• When the processing is completed and the current position is changed, Done turns TRUE.
• After starting this FB when ExecutionMode turned "1: mcQueued", if the axis status (AxisName.Md.AxisStatus) turns "0:
Disabled" / "1: ErrorStop" before processing completion, an error will occur.
• When an error has occurred in the FB, this FB turns Error to TRUE and stores an error code in ErrorID.
• For details of error codes, refer to the following.
Page 534 List of Error Codes
Precautions
A current position change can be executed during axis operation. If the current position is changed during axis operation, the
target position of the on-going FB will not change, but since the current position is changed, the operation to the target value
will be changed.
■Timing chart
[When the FB is normally completed]
Execute
Busy
Done
Error
ErrorID
[When an error occurs]
Execute
Busy
Done
Error
ErrorID
0
Error code
8 RELEVANT FUNCTIONS to POSITION
8.1 Current Position Change Function
8
271

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Rd78g32Rd78g64Rd78ghvRd78g4Rd78ghwRd78g8 ... Show all

Table of Contents